Many government organizations launched tools during the pandemic to help process contracts electronically. Now, as agencies pivot from 100 percent remote to splitting time between work-from-home and in-office, organizations need a solution to manage the entire life cycle of contracts from beginning to end in a hybrid environment where people can be anywhere.
Cloud-based contract management tools enable better, smarter contracting no matter where employees may be. These technologies transform the way agencies prepare, sign, act on and manage contracts. And moving to paperless processes is a vital part of a more sustainable and responsible future for any organization.
